COOKE,
Richard Kenneth
The Wickenburg Sun, Wickenburg, AZ
July 13, 1994, p. 2
Richard Kenneth Cooke, 76, of Wickenburg died July 9 at Del Webb Memorial Hospital in Sun City West.
Mr. Cooke was born February 27, 1918 in Red Cliff, Colorado. He had lived in Arizona for 65 years, moving to Wickenburg from Colorado with his family in 1929.
Mr. Cooke was a graduate of Wickenburg High School. He worked in the Avarado Mine and at the Glider Academy in Forepaugh. He was a veteran of the U.S. Army Air Force, serving from 1944-46.
He was a mason by trade, specializing in fire places. He retired from that profession in 1980.
Mr. Cooke is survived by his wife of 54 years, Clara, of Wickenburg; a niece, Patty Doom of Wickenburg, and two nephews, Larry Cooke and Andy Doom, both of Wickenburg; and eight other nieces and nephews who live across the U.S. He also is survived by numerous grand-nieces and grand-nephews.
Graveside services were July 12 at the Wickenburg Cemetery. Pastor Jim Longstreet officiated.
Wickenburg Funeral Home handled all the arrangements.
